3ABD00039526-D ABB: The ACS880-04 drives are customized to meet the particular needs of specific industries, such as oil and gas, mining, metals, chemicals, cement, power plants, material handling, pulp and paper, sawmills, marine, water and wastewater, food and beverage, and automotive. They can control a wide range of applications, including cranes, extruders, winches, winders, conveyors, mixers, compressors, centrifuges, test benches, elevators, extruders, pumps, and fans. The ACS880-04 modules have all the essential features built-in, including a choke for harmonic filtering as standard, and options such as a brake chopper, EMC filter and communication protocol adapter, functional safety and I/O extension modules. The all built-in design combined with IP20 protection significantly simplifies engineering. The drive=E2=80=99s compact size, flexible cabling directions and versatile mounting possibilities from narrow bookshelf to flat mounting and horizontal mounting make it an ideal fit for almost any enclosure. The control unit with I/O and communication connections can be mounted outside the power module or integrated into it.

Plan for IP20 protection by housing the unit in a clean, ventilated enclosure and allow for adequate clearance for cooling. Choose between mounting the control unit outside the power module or integrating it, ensuring cable routing supports flexible directions. If EMC considerations apply, include the EMC filter option and maintain proper separation from high-power wiring to minimize interference.
The integrated harmonic choking reduces total harmonic distortion and stabilizes the input current, improving power factor and reducing line losses. This leads to lower upstream energy costs, smoother operation of driven equipment like conveyors and pumps, and easier compliance with grid-connection standards in demanding environments such as cement plants and metal processing facilities.
